This solidarity is a testament to the integration of trans identity into the queer mainstream. However, it also highlights tensions. Some within the LGB (lesbian, gay, bisexual) community have aligned with anti-trans ideologies, claiming that trans rights threaten "female-only" spaces or the very definition of homosexuality. These "trans-exclusionary radical feminists" (TERFs) represent a fringe, but their existence underscores a painful truth: The fight for inclusion within the LGBTQ umbrella is ongoing. The Significance of LGBTQ Culture
- Violence: Trans women of color, in particular, are at high risk of experiencing violence, with many being murdered each year.
- Discrimination: Trans individuals often face discrimination in employment, housing, healthcare, and education.
- Mental Health: Trans individuals are at higher risk of experiencing mental health issues, such as depression and anxiety, due to stigma and marginalization.
